Singer-songwriter Courtney Swain, lead vocalist for the indie rock band Bent Knee, plans to use her $25,000 fellowship from the Rhode Island Foundation to experiment with distorting sounds. She is holding her baritone ukulele, one of many instruments she plays.
PROVIDENCE — Right away, Storm Ford started spending the $25,000 that came with her fellowship from the Rhode Island Foundation.  
A songwriter since the age of 10, the 21-year-old has long known that she needed the privacy, security and availability of a recording studio at home. 
Last May, at a live national contest on social media, her voice of liquid silk got her noticed by celebrities of the hip-hop world. T-Pain commented on air: "You can tell that in that girl’s heart, she loves music. It’s something she can’t live without," he said afterward. "She brought soul, she brought the hypnotic feel to it."
